mcp-resource-tool-adapter

Expose MCP resources through generic tools for MCP clients and models that cannot call resources/read directly.

Why?

Some OpenAI-compatible LLM runtimes support tool calls but do not implement the MCP resource protocol. This package keeps standard MCP resources available while exposing a generic read_resource(uri) compatibility tool.

Installation

pip install mcp-resource-tool-adapter

Example

from mcp.server.fastmcp import FastMCP
from mcp_resource_tool_adapter import ResourceToolAdapter

mcp = FastMCP("example-server")
resources = ResourceToolAdapter(mcp)

@resources.resource("robot://current_state")
def get_robot_state():
    return {"battery_percent": 87, "mode": "standing"}

resources.register_tools()

mcp.run(transport="stdio")

A tool-only client can then call:

{
  "uri": "robot://current_state"
}

through the read_resource tool.

Available compatibility tools

  • read_resource(uri): reads one registered resource.
  • list_resources(): lists URIs that can be read through read_resource.

Scope

This package does not handle robot control, ROS2, authentication, caching, authorization, or resource freshness. Those remain responsibilities of the application server.
